】小 f 听说莎士比亚的总词汇量在 15000 个至 21000个之间,在佩服之余,她也想要知道自己的词汇量如何。小 f 认为,对常用词汇的掌握相对来说更为重要,因此她想请你帮她统计一下,她平时最常使用的词汇是哪些。用python解决
时间: 2023-06-02 13:07:43 浏览: 194
好的,我可以帮你统计一下常用词汇。我需要你提供一个文本数据,然后我可以通过Python的nltk库和collections库来进行分词和计数,并输出最常用的词汇。
以下是一个简单的Python代码示例:
```python
import nltk
from collections import Counter
# 提供文本数据
text = "小 f 是一个喜欢学习的人,她喜欢阅读各种书籍,尤其是文学作品。她最喜欢的作家是莎士比亚,因为他的作品非常经典。"
# 对文本进行分词和计数
tokens = nltk.word_tokenize(text)
freq = Counter(tokens)
# 输出最常用的前10个词汇
top_words = freq.most_common(10)
print("小 f 最常使用的词汇是:")
for word, count in top_words:
print(word + ": " + str(count))
```
这段代码可以将提供的文本数据进行分词和计数,并输出最常用的前10个词汇及其出现次数。你可以将你想要统计的文本数据放入"text"变量中,然后运行这段代码即可。
相关推荐
![.zip](https://img-home.csdnimg.cn/images/20210720083646.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![pptx](https://img-home.csdnimg.cn/images/20210720083543.png)
![xmind](https://img-home.csdnimg.cn/images/20210720083646.png)
![r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)